Types of EV Charging Stations
There are different types of EV charging stations available, each catering to varying charging needs and time constraints. Let's take a closer look at the three main types of charging stations:
1. Level 1 (120V Charging)
Level 1 charging stations are the most basic and commonly available charging option. They typically utilize a standard household power outlet, allowing EV owners to plug their vehicles directly into a regular 120V electrical socket. While convenient, Level 1 charging is relatively slow, providing an average of 2-5 miles of range per hour of charging. This option is best suited for those who primarily charge overnight at home or have minimal daily driving requirements.
2. Level 2 (240V Charging)
Level 2 charging stations utilize a higher voltage (240V) and offer significantly faster charging rates compared to Level 1. These charging stations require a dedicated charging unit and installation by a qualified electrician. Level 2 charging can provide an average of 10-20 miles of range per hour, making it an ideal option for residential charging as well as workplace and public charging infrastructure.
3. DC Fast Charging (Level 3)
DC Fast Charging, also known as Level 3 charging, is the fastest and most powerful charging option available. These charging stations can deliver an impressive range of up to 80% in as little as 20-30 minutes, depending on the EV model and battery capacity. DC Fast Chargers are typically found along major highways, enabling long-distance travel without the extended downtime for charging. However, it is important to note that not all electric vehicles are compatible with DC Fast Charging, as it requires specialized charging equipment.
Benefits of Installing EV Charging Stations
The installation of EV charging stations offers a wide array of benefits for individuals, communities, and society as a whole. Let's take a look at some of the key advantages:
1. Convenience and Accessibility
With multiple charging stations available, EV owners enjoy the convenience of accessing charging infrastructure at various locations. Whether it's at home, work, shopping centers, or along major highways, the presence of charging stations ensures that EV owners can top up their vehicles easily and reliably.
2. Reduced Range Anxiety
Range anxiety, the fear of running out of battery power while on the road, is a major concern for many potential EV buyers. By installing a comprehensive network of charging stations, range anxiety is significantly reduced as EV owners have the confidence and peace of mind that they can find a charging point whenever needed.
3. Environmental Benefits
Arguably the most significant advantage of EV charging stations is their positive impact on the environment. Electric vehicles produce zero tailpipe emissions, meaning that the reduction in greenhouse gas emissions is directly proportional to the number of EVs on the road. By promoting the use of EVs through the establishment of charging stations, we can significantly reduce air pollution and improve overall air quality.
4. Job Creation and Economic Growth
The installation and maintenance of charging stations create employment opportunities across various sectors, including installation technicians, electrical engineers, and customer service personnel. Additionally, the growing demand for EV charging services stimulates economic growth by attracting investment in the charging infrastructure industry.
5. Future-Proofing Transportation
With the inevitable shift towards electric mobility, investing in EV charging stations is a step towards future-proofing transportation systems. By embracing electric vehicles and building the necessary infrastructure, we can ensure a smooth and seamless transition towards a sustainable and low-carbon future.
